ORDER : The Court made the following order :- The petitioner/Accused who was arrested and remanded to judicial custody on 07.06.2023 for the offences punishable under Sections 302 of IPC @ 302, 147, 148, 294(b), 342 of IPC in Crime No.341 of 2023 on the file of the respondent Police, seeks bail.

2. The case of the prosecution is that when the defacto complainant was in patrolling duty on 06.06.2023 at about 14.00 hours to 22.00 hours, near Cremation ground, backside of Xavier Colony, Thuthiyan Church, he found a male corpus aged about 30 years with multiple cut injuries. Hence, complaint.

3. The learned counsel for the petitioner would contend that the petitioner is innocent and a false case has been foisted against him. He would further submit that based on the confession of A1, the petitioner was implicated in the case and he is no way connected with the said occurrence. The petitioner is in custody for more than 75 days. Hence, he seeks bail.

4. The learned Additional Public Prosecutor would submit that this is a case of 2/4

revenge murder and there is a life threat to the petitioner. The investigation is not yet completed. Since the offences are grave in nature, he strongly opposed to grant bail to the petitioner.

5. Heard both side and perused the materials available on record.

6. Considering the rival submissions on either side and considering the fact that investigation is not yet completed, there is a life threat to the petitioner and also considering the gravity of the offence, I am declined to grant bail to the petitioner. Accordingly, this petition is dismissed.
